Pessoal,
Vejam essa oferta de emprego. É na área de compiladores:
desenvolvimento de uma DSL em LLVM para criação de video-games. Se
alguém se interessar, o contato é
mu...@gamedesignautomation.com (se
quiserem, eu posso colocá-los em contato com Robert).
Regards,
Fernando
-------------------------
"Hi Fernando,
I’m looking for someone who can continue the development and
optimisation of the DSL I use in my product. The DSL has so far been
developed by a Russian PhD student while he was working towards his
PhD. This work was unrelated to his PhD (compiler optimisation) or
University. It’s been an excellent experience and I’m looking for a
similar student or recent graduate, depending on cost and ability.
It needs someone with good C++ skills and able to work independently.
I’m very flexible in when the work is done and for students their
first priority would remain their academic studies. It’s a long-term
project, and I expect it to take many years. I rarely have short term
time pressure.
A critical part of the project, especially to start, is performance
optimisation of the current implementation, LLVM integration, and
further optimisation. There’s also some new language feature design
and implementation, testing, etc. There’s currently around 70k lines
of C++ code.
There’s some information about my work here
https://slotdesigner.com/publications
Probably most relevant would be this article which outlines how I came
to have the current DSL
https://www.linkedin.com/pulse/development-process-casino-slot-game-mathematics-robert-muir
This video shows the product itself and shows a bit of the language.
https://www.youtube.com/watch?v=1loRSfL1N_k
Regards,
Robert Muir"